A special event called 'Vigyanika' at the ongoing India International Science Festival (IISF) in Kolkata discussed ways to convey scientific ideas to the masses through mass communication.

The event was coordinated by the CSIR-National Institute of Science Communication and Information Resources (CSIR-NISCAIR), Vigyan Prasar, and Vigyan Bharati.
